Dom Polizzi, born on April 15, 2001, in Birmingham, Alabama, has been making waves in the NCAAF. Standing at 6'2" and weighing 220 pounds, Polizzi's athletic journey began in high school where he excelled as a dual-threat quarterback. His early career was marked by impressive stats, leading his team to state championships and earning him a scholarship to a Division I program.
Polizzi is known for his quick decision-making and strong arm, making him a formidable presence on the field. His ability to read defenses and execute precise throws sets him apart. He's also a threat on the ground, leveraging his agility and speed to evade tackles and gain crucial yards. This dual-threat capability keeps defenses on their toes and opens up opportunities for big plays.
Since joining the NCAAF, Polizzi has consistently delivered standout performances. He was named Freshman of the Year in his conference, thanks to his impressive passing yards and touchdown totals. His contributions have been pivotal in leading his team to consecutive bowl game appearances, solidifying his reputation as a rising star in college football.
